## Changed defaults

Heads up: the Ledgerline tax-rate lookup cache now defaults to a 15-minute TTL instead of 24 hours. Turns out rates in the Veldt County sandbox were going stale mid-demo, which was embarrassing. Eviction is now LRU rather than FIFO, and the cache warms on boot. If you're reviewing, check that nothing hardcodes the old TTL. The new defaults land as follows.

deployment values, bajop-taweg:
holwyn:
  log_level: debug
  metrics_host: metrics.holwyn.zemvarsys.internal
  pool_size: 32

## Account Recovery — DedupeWarden

If your operator account for DedupeWarden is locked out during an incident, do not wait for the Hollis team. Use the recovery console on the standby node, choose "operator restore," and supply the shared recovery passphrase. The current passphrase is noted directly below.

unlock words, fawig-bagef: olidor-holir-istox-holath-tamys-quenion-giliel

Leadership Review Briefing — Training Budget, Orvane Group

Quick read for dept heads: next year's training budget rises 8%, weighted toward technical certifications and first-time manager courses. Travel-based training drops to one event per person; the rest moves to the Lumetta online platform. Unspent allocations won't roll over, so plan early. We'll firm up allocations at the review itself. The thinking behind this shift is captured in the confidential note below.

board note of yageg-yadug: The northern region missed its Framir quota by 13.1 percent last quarter. Lamathek Freight plans to raise the Quenael list price by 30.2 percent in March. The pricing group signed off on a budget of $133.5 million for Project Novok. The renewal with Gilethek Foods closes at $60.0 million a year, 2.7 percent above the last contract.

## 3.1.0 — Default changes for cold starts

Fentrix Functions now pre-warms handler pools by default. Plugin authors: your init hooks run at pool warm-up rather than first invocation, so avoid request-scoped assumptions in initialization code. The default idle-reap window was also extended, reducing cold starts for low-traffic plugins at a modest memory cost. Plugins needing the old lazy behavior can opt out per handler. Timing-sensitive plugins should be retested against the new lifecycle. The revised default settings are listed below.

config for yajep-bahif:
QUENIX_HOST=quenix.tolvaqlabs.internal
QUENIX_PORT=6379